Dices:
Itâs a common gambling game in ancient China (I believe some places still have it now.)
Before the game, everyone would bet on either âBigâ or âSmallâ.
The banker would roll three dices hidden in a cup and slam it on the table.
Then, he would accept bets on either âBigâ or âSmallâ.
Based on the number on the dices shown, you will either win or lose money.
